What is a Leaf Spring?

A leaf spring, also known as a laminated spring, is a type of suspension system used in automobiles, trucks, and other heavy vehicles. It is made up of several thin, flat steel strips (or leaves) of different lengths that are stacked one on top of the other and held together by a center bolt. The longer leaves are situated towards the bottom, and the shorter ones are positioned on top, creating a curved or arched shape that gives the spring its flexibility.

Types of Leaf Springs

There are several types of leaf springs, including:

1.      Mono-leaf Springs: Mono-leaf springs are single-leaf springs that are usually found in light-duty vehicles. They offer a smooth ride but have limited load-carrying capacity.

2.      Multi-leaf Springs: Multi-leaf springs are composed of several thin, flat steel strips and are commonly used in heavy-duty vehicles. They have greater load-carrying capacity and can withstand more punishment than mono-leaf springs.

3.      Parabolic Springs: Parabolic springs have a curved shape and are made up of several thin, flat steel strips. They provide a comfortable ride, excellent load-carrying capacity, and are commonly used in light and medium-duty trucks.

Function of Leaf Springs

The primary function of leaf springs is to provide support and stability to a vehicle's suspension system. They absorb shocks and vibrations caused by uneven road surfaces, allowing the vehicle to maintain a smooth and comfortable ride. Leaf springs also help to distribute the weight of the vehicle evenly, which reduces stress on individual components and prolongs their lifespan.

Leaf Springs in Truck Suspension Systems

Leaf springs are commonly used in truck suspension systems due to their durability and load-carrying capacity. The size of the spring is determined by the weight of the truck and the load it carries. Heavy-duty trucks typically use multi-leaf springs, while light and medium-duty trucks use parabolic or mono-leaf springs.

Leaf Spring Parts

The following are the parts of a leaf spring:

1.      Main Leaf: The main leaf is the longest and thickest leaf in the spring and is responsible for bearing most of the weight.

2.      Helper Leaf: Helper leaves are shorter and thinner than the main leaf and provide additional support to the spring.

3.      Clips: Clips are used to secure the leaves of the spring together and prevent them from moving.

4.      Center Bolt: The center bolt holds the leaves of the spring together and allows them to pivot.
